What position do we have upperclassmen? Normally a new HC will bring in his guys in the recruiting classes after year 1 and year 2 (the first class is a transition class). Then he will play those guys early so he has a young team in year 3 which turns into an old team in year 5. This year our roster looks more like a year 3 roster than a year 5 roster. Why is that? He needs to be held accountable for that not just the QB position.
This is a pretty darn good assessment and rationale where we are vs. where we could be. My answer to why our roster looks more like a yr 3 than a yr 5 roster is pretty much - HCDB gambled and lost on winning early (i.e. riding the Dungey wave). I think he rode the wave of ED with an arrogant notion he might be circumvent the rebuilding process and simply lost. All signs looked like he could do it through year 3 (track record at other schools, flashes of brilliance against VT, Clemson and the 10 win season).

I think HCDB has been humbled, he knows he made mistakes including overplaying when the change would really occur. Sustained success takes longer to accomplish in a P5 conference than a G5. However, based on the coaching moves last year, the talent of the underclassmen playing this season combined with the class coming in, it is finally starting to look like a coach with a plan. Hopefully, the program holds onto the incoming class and those underclassmen become upper classmen.
